Written by Grant Morrison; Art by Steve Yeowell, Jill Thompson and others Throughout history, a secret society called the Invisibles, who count among their number Lord Byron and Percy Shelley, work against the forces of order that seek to repress humanity's growth. In this first collection, the Invisibles latest recruit, a teenage lout from the streets of London, must survive a bizarre, mind-altering training course before being projected into the past to help enlist the Marquis de Sade.

A powerful tale from the ALL-STAR SUPERMAN team of Grant Morrison and Frank Quitely. Morrison and Quitely deliver the emotional journey of WE3three house pets weaponized for lethal combat by the governmentas they search for -homeî and attempt to ward off the shadowy agency that created them. With nervous systems amplified to match their terrifying mechanical exoskeletons, the members of Animal Weapon 3 (WE3) have the firepower of a battalion between them. But they are just the programÍs prototypes, and now that their testing is complete, theyÍre slated to be permanently decommissioned, causing them to seize their one chance to make a desperate run for freedom. Relentlessly pursued by their makers, the WE3 team must navigate a frightening and confusing world where their instincts and heightened abilities make them as much a threat as those hunting them.

One of legendary comics writer Grant Morrison's earliest works took a forgotten, almost laughable DC Comics hero, Animal Man and reimagined him in a stunning, postmodern series, now offered in a new hardcover! This collection introduces Buddy Baker, a second-rate superhero struggling with real-life issues and moral dilemmas. Buddy is a caring husband, devoted father, animal activist and super-powered being. But as he attempts to live up to all of his roles, he finds that there are no black-and-white situations in life. In these stories, Animal Man is called by S.T.A.R. Labs to investigate a break-in related to an AIDS vaccine, only to learn what inhumane acts are going on. Then, Animal Man is invited to join the Justice League of America, but fears that he may be out of his league. One of the best-loved titles by Grant Morrison, bestselling author of titles including WONDER WOMAN: EARTH ONE, ALL STAR SUPERMAN, BATMAN AND ROBIN, SEVEN SOLDIERS, DOOM PATROL, JLA, THE INVISIBLES, FINAL CRISIS and many more, is repackaged in a new hardcover. Collects ANIMAL MAN #1-13 and a story from SECRET ORIGINS #39.
